Course Overview

Grades 7 - 10 (CRICOS course code 028842E) is a Junior Secondary Studies delivered by SCOTCH OAKBURN COLLEGE over 2 years 11 months (~152 weeks). The course falls under Field of Education 120101 – General Primary and Secondary Education Programmes, part of the broader Mixed Field Programmes category. It is a single qualification with no dual award or foundation studies component. The language of instruction is English, and there is no mandatory work component. This course prepares students for senior secondary studies (Years 11–12) and ultimately for tertiary education or employment. Fees (Indicative — Set by Scotch Oakburn College)

Tuition fees for Grades 7 - 10 (CRICOS 028842E) are indicative at A$108,200 for the full duration. Non-tuition fees (including enrolment, materials, and other charges) are estimated at A$13,400, giving an estimated total of A$121,600. These figures are sourced from the CRICOS register and are subject to change by the institution. Please note that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living costs, and the visa application charge are not included. For the most current fees, consult the provider's website at www.soc.tas.edu.au. Student Visa Information

International students need a Student visa (Subclass 500) to study this course. Students under 18 are often accompanied by a parent or guardian who requires a Student Guardian visa (Subclass 590). Key requirements include: a Confirmation of Enrolment (CoE) from Scotch Oakburn College, proof of genuine temporary entrant (GTE) status, sufficient financial capacity to cover tuition, living costs, and OSHC, and health insurance (OSHC) for the visa duration. Work rights: up to 48 hours per fortnight during term, unlimited during holidays. Visa conditions may apply.
